“The Real Cost” Monthly Implementation
Assessment (MIA) is a repeated cross-sectional survey that will be
conducted using web-based surveys that are self-administered on
personal computers or web enabled mobile devices to collect rapid
data on “The Real Cost” campaign content. The purpose of the MIA
study is to provide a rapid and flexible method for collecting data
on campaign exposure, awareness, attention, and processing, as well
as receptivity to both in-market stimuli and stimuli in
development, to understand the extent to which “The Real Cost” is
being received by the intended audience and successfully delivered
to the intended audience.
